TIPS FOR SUCCESS

  • Dry Wings Thoroughly: Removing excess moisture helps the wings crisp beautifully and prevents steaming during cooking for better texture.

  • Use Fresh Garlic: Freshly minced garlic delivers stronger aroma and flavor than pre minced alternatives in this recipe.

  • Watch the Sauce Carefully: Simmer gently to avoid burning the honey, which can turn bitter if overheated.

  • Don’t Overcrowd Wings: Space them out while cooking to ensure even crisping and proper airflow.

  • Taste Before Tossing: Adjust sweetness or saltiness in the sauce before coating the wings completely.

  • Serve Immediately: These wings taste best hot, fresh, and sticky straight from the pan.

FAQ

Can I make these wings ahead of time?

Yes, cook the wings ahead and reheat them in the sauce just before serving for best flavor.

Are these wings very sweet?

They’re balanced, combining honey’s sweetness with savory garlic and soy for a well rounded taste.

Can I bake instead of fry?

Absolutely, baking works perfectly and still delivers crispy, flavorful wings.

What can I serve with Honey Garlic Wings?

They pair well with rice, salads, roasted vegetables, or simple dipping sauces.

Can I freeze the wings?

Yes, freeze cooked wings without sauce, then reheat and glaze fresh for best results.

HONEY GARLIC WINGS

Sana Umer
Honey Garlic Wings are crispy, juicy, and coated in a sweet and savory honey garlic sauce. Perfect for parties, game day, or an easy weeknight dinner.
Print Recipe Pin Recipe
Prep Time 10 minutes mins
Cook Time 25 minutes mins
Total Time 35 minutes mins
Course Appetizer
Cuisine American
Servings 4 servings
Calories 320 kcal

Ingredients
  

For the Wings:

  • 2 lbs chicken wings split into flats and drumettes
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• ½ teaspoon black pepper
  • 1 tablespoon vegetable oil

For the Honey Garlic Sauce:

  • ⅓ cup honey
  • 4 cloves garlic minced
  • 2 tablespoons soy sauce
  • 1 tablespoon unsalted butter melted
  • ½ teaspoon red pepper flakes optional for heat

Instructions
 

Prepare Oven:

  •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C). Line a baking sheet with foil and lightly grease.

Season Wings:

  • Toss chicken wings with salt, pepper, and vegetable oil. Arrange wings on the baking sheet in a single layer.

Bake Wings:

  • Bake wings for 25 minutes, flipping halfway, until golden brown and cooked through.

Prepare Sauce:

  • While wings bake, combine honey, garlic, soy sauce, butter, and red pepper flakes in a small saucepan. Heat gently until combined.

Coat and Serve:

  • Once wings are done, toss them in the honey garlic sauce until evenly coated. Serve immediately.

Notes

  • Make Ahead: Wings can be prepared a few hours ahead and baked just before serving.
  • Variations: Add sesame seeds or chopped green onions for garnish.
  • Serving Suggestions: Serve with ranch or blue cheese dip for extra flavor.
  • Allergy-Friendly: Use gluten-free soy sauce if needed.
  • Storage Tips: Store leftover wings in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. Reheat before serving.
